免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app前端怎么开发

App前端开发是指开发手机应用程序的用户界面部分,包括界面设计、交互逻辑和页面布局等。下面将详细介绍App前端开发的原理和步骤。

1. 界面设计:在进行App前端开发之前,首先需要进行界面设计。界面设计要考虑到用户的使用习惯和审美需求,合理安排页面元素的布局,选择合适的颜色和字体等。可以使用设计工具如Photoshop或Sketch进行界面设计,设计出符合用户期望的界面效果。

2. 前端框架选择:在进行App前端开发时,可以选择使用一些前端框架来简化开发过程。常见的前端框架有React Native、Flutter、Ionic等。这些框架提供了丰富的组件库和开发工具,可以加快开发速度和提高开发效率。

3. 页面布局:页面布局是App前端开发的重要一环。通过HTML和CSS来实现页面布局,HTML负责定义页面结构,CSS负责页面样式的设置。在进行页面布局时,要考虑到不同设备的屏幕大小和分辨率,使用响应式布局或者媒体查询来适配不同设备。

4. 交互逻辑:交互逻辑是App前端开发中非常重要的一部分。通过JavaScript来实现页面的交互效果和逻辑处理。可以使用jQuery等库来简化开发过程,实现一些常见的交互效果如点击、滑动、下拉刷新等。同时要注意优化交互体验,提高用户的操作便利性。

5. 数据请求:在App前端开发中,经常需要与后端服务器进行数据交互。可以使用Ajax或者Fetch等技术来进行数据请求和响应处理。通过发送HTTP请求来获取后端返回的数据,然后根据需要进行处理和展示。

6. 页面优化:在进行App前端开发时,要注意页面的性能优化。优化页面加载速度和响应时间,减少网络请求的次数和数据量,压缩和合并静态资源文件等。同时要考虑到不同设备的性能差异,避免卡顿和闪退等问题。

7. 调试和测试:在进行App前端开发过程中,要进行调试和测试工作。可以使用浏览器的开发者工具来调试页面代码,查看日志和错误信息。同时要进行功能测试和兼容性测试,确保App在不同设备和浏览器上的正常运行。

总结:App前端开发是一项复杂而重要的工作,需要综合运用HTML、CSS和JavaScript等技术来实现用户界面和交互效果。通过合理的界面设计、前端框架的选择、页面布局的优化和交互逻辑的处理,可以开发出高质量的手机应用程序。同时要进行调试和测试工作,确保App的稳定性和兼容性。


相关知识:
app商城制作开发
APP商城是一种基于移动端的电子商务平台,用户可以通过手机应用程序浏览和购买商品。实现一个APP商城需要掌握多个技术,包括前端开发、后端开发、数据库设计等。一、需求分析在制作APP商城之前,我们首先要进行需求分析。我们需要明确APP商城的功能和特性,比如用
2023-07-14
app开发时间太慢怎么回事
APP开发时间慢的原因可能有很多,下面我将详细介绍一些可能导致APP开发时间延长的原理和解决方法。1. 需求分析不清晰:在APP开发过程中,需求分析是至关重要的一步。如果需求分析不清晰或者存在模糊不清的地方,开发团队可能会在开发过程中频繁修改需求,导致开发
2023-06-29
app开发公司就业前景
随着智能手机的普及和移动互联网的快速发展,APP已经成为人们日常生活中不可或缺的一部分,因而APP开发行业也变得越来越火热。APP开发公司是为客户提供APP开发服务的专业机构,可以帮助企业、个人或组织开发出各种类型的APP应用程序。本文将探讨APP开发公司
2023-06-29
app定制开发的关键步骤
APP定制开发是指根据业务需求,客户的定制化需求,并基于客户的品牌形象、产品需求,而开发的定制化APP。相对于一般的APP,定制化开发的APP更加适合客户的业务需求,定制化的APP也可以帮助客户更好地促进自身品牌建设和产品销售。下面是APP定制开发的关键步
2023-05-06
app定制开发优质商家
APP定制开发优质商家是指为某一品牌或企业定制独特的移动应用程序(APP),使其能够在今天快速发展的移动互联网时代中获取商机和获客。APP的定制开发是基于有序的流程开展,包括需求分析、UI设计、功能规划、测试、发布等环节,每一个环节都能影响最后的交付的产品
2023-05-06
app 查询类开发
在移动互联网时代,越来越多的应用程序需要联网获取数据,查询类应用也随之兴起。比如查询火车票、天气预报、身份证信息等等,这些应用能够给用户提供快速、便捷的查询服务。本文将介绍查询类应用的原理和详细开发过程。一、查询类应用的原理查询类应用的主要原理是通过网络访
2023-05-06